Windows 10 副本中的 winload.efi 损坏

Windows 10 副本中的 winload.efi 损坏

我有一台带有 32GB 内部存储空间的微型计算机。Windows 10 至少占用 20GB,现在磁盘已满。

因此我决定使用 minitool 分区向导将系统移动到外部 HDD SSD 驱动器。

克隆之后,我得到了以下配置:

在此处输入图片描述

磁盘 1 是内部磁盘。您可以在 2 个磁盘中看到 2 个 EFI 分区(我不知道这是否重要,但也许应该只有一个)。

当我尝试启动计算机时,系统会要求我选择要启动哪些窗口。如果我选​​择第一个窗口,操作系统可以正常启动(但我没有足够的空间)。如果我选​​择第二个窗口,系统会显示蓝屏和一条消息:

错误 0xc000000e 缺少一个必需文件或包含错误。\Windows\system32\winload.efi

感谢谷歌,我了解到这意味着一个重要的启动失败,并找到了一些解决这个问题的方法;其中一种方法是:

  • 通过 Windows 分发磁盘在终端中输入
  • bootrec/ScanOs 命令
  • bootrec/RebuildBcd
  • bootrec /FixMbr
  • bootrec/FixBoot

但是在“bootrec /RebuildBcd”之后我收到一个错误:如果列出一个磁盘,我会收到一个问题(“将安装添加到启动列表?”),然后我收到错误“系统找不到指定的文件”。

我的问题是:

  • 也许一个复制/移动 Windows 10 系统的好工具可以避免我花太长时间修复
  • 如果不是,问题是否与两个 EFI 有关?如果是,我可以移除一个吗?

相关内容